Cooling Systems refer to the intricate network of components and fluids designed to dissipate heat generated by an engine during operation. In automotive applications, these systems are crucial for maintaining optimal engine temperature, thereby ensuring peak performance, longevity, and fuel efficiency. At the heart of a cooling system is the radiator, which uses a series of tubes and fins to transfer heat from the coolant flowing through it to the surrounding air. A water pump circulates the coolant throughout the engine block and heads, where it absorbs excess heat generated during combustion. Thermostats regulate the flow of coolant based on engine temperature, while fans assist in cooling when the vehicle is idling or moving at low speeds. Heater cores also utilize the coolant to provide warmth to the cabin during colder months.
